What should I check before booking a private caravan hire in the UK?
Before booking, confirm the caravan's exact location and accessibility. Check for clear photos showing the caravan's interior and exterior condition. Enquire about included amenities (e.g., bedding, kitchenware, heating). Verify the cancellation policy and any extra charges for cleaning or damages.
What safety features should a caravan have?
Ensure the caravan has a working smoke alarm and carbon monoxide detector. Check that gas appliances are serviced regularly and have a valid safety certificate. Familiarise yourself with the fire safety procedures and the location of fire extinguishers.
Are there any legal requirements for private caravan hire in the UK?
While specific regulations for private caravan hire are less stringent than for commercial rentals, it's wise to confirm the owner has appropriate insurance coverage. Also, ensure the caravan is located on a site that permits subletting, complying with local planning regulations and site rules.
What questions should I ask about the caravan's facilities?
Enquire about the availability of on-site facilities such as toilets, showers, laundry, and recreational areas. Ask about Wi-Fi availability and signal strength. Clarify whether pets are allowed and if there are any restrictions on their movement within the caravan park.
What should I do upon arrival at the caravan?
Upon arrival, thoroughly inspect the caravan for any existing damage and document it with photos or videos. Report any issues to the owner immediately to avoid being held responsible for pre-existing problems. Familiarise yourself with the caravan's operating instructions for appliances and heating systems.
